10,756 healthcare providers across 20 specialties

El Paso, Texas appears in the CMS National Plan and Provider Enumeration System with 10,756 registered healthcare providers spanning 20 distinct NUCC-taxonomy specialties. This count includes every individual clinician who has applied for an NPI and listed a practice address in El Paso - physicians, dentists, nurse practitioners, physician assistants, chiropractors, physical therapists, optometrists, psychologists, podiatrists, and every other credentialed provider type CMS tracks. It does not measure hospital beds, urgent-care capacity, or whether a given clinic is accepting new patients; it measures the pool of professionals with current NPI enrollment and a El Paso practice location on file. Every figure is drawn from the federal National Provider Identifier Registry (CMS NPPES) - more than 7 million providers, maintained since May 2007, with 2023 Medicare Part D data, and, according to CMS, can be searched, compared, and traced in our methodology.

The provider mix in El Paso is weighted toward Behavior Technician (1,088 clinicians, followed by Student in an Organized Health Care Education/Training Program with 681 and Family Nurse Practitioner with 569). That distribution reflects how NPPES records specialty: providers self-select a primary taxonomy code, so a family physician who also practices geriatrics will show up under whichever NUCC code they registered first. Within Texas, El Paso ranks #6 of 695 cities tracked by provider count, accounting for 2.6% of the state's registered providers.
